How Data and Technology Influence Betting Decisions
Football betting today leans heavily on data analytics. From tracking players’ pass completion rates to analyzing a team’s defensive strength under different conditions, bettors have access to more information than ever. For instance, many use the expected goals (xG) metric to estimate the quality of chances created during a match—a concept that has gained traction since its rise in football analytics around 2018.
Additionally, technology has made in-play betting more accessible. Live updates on matches allow bettors to make decisions based on real-time events. This dynamic environment requires quick thinking and sometimes a bit of luck, but knowing where to check reliable stats and trends can make a significant difference.
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them
For newcomers venturing into football betting, there are a few common mistakes worth noting. Overconfidence after a streak of wins often leads to reckless wagers, while blindly following popular opinion can backfire when the odds don’t reflect the real situation.
To steer clear of these, establishing a clear bankroll management strategy is crucial. Betting only a small percentage of your funds on each game helps to cushion the impact of inevitable losses. Also, diversifying bets instead of putting all eggs in one basket is a tactic many seasoned bettors swear by.
- Set a fixed budget for betting and stick to it.
- Research teams’ recent performances and injury updates.
- Avoid chasing losses with larger bets.
- Use reliable sources for statistics and expert opinions.
- Keep emotions separate from betting decisions.
Practical Tips for Making Informed Bets
One of the lesser-known strategies is focusing on leagues or competitions you follow closely. Familiarity with players, coaches, and styles of play gives an edge over generic analyses. For example, if you watch the English Premier League regularly, you might pick up on subtle shifts in team morale or tactical changes sooner than others relying solely on stats.
Moreover, understanding different types of bets—such as Asian handicap, over/under goals, or outright winners—can help tailor your approach depending on the specific match. Sometimes, a low-risk bet with lower odds is more sensible than chasing high returns on unpredictable outcomes.
Why Responsible Betting Should Always Be Part of the Equation
Betting, by its nature, involves risk and uncertainty. It is worth remembering that even the most informed decisions do not guarantee success. Maintaining a responsible attitude toward betting helps prevent it from becoming a harmful habit. Setting limits and recognizing when to step back are just as important as any strategy.
While tools and platforms can provide guidance, the final choice rests with the bettor. Approaching football betting as a form of entertainment rather than a reliable income source is, in my view, the healthiest mindset to have.
